W108 UKJ is a 2000 Ford Focus in Silver with a 1,796c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 11 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 81.8%.
Across all 2000 Ford Focus models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.9% with a typical mileage of 90,238 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Ford Focus f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,055,468 recorded failures. If you're considering buying W108 UKJ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Focus typ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 26 years old, this Ford Focus is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
